The Evolve Foundation is a registered community development nonprofit based in Auckland, New Zealand. It is registered with Charities Services New Zealand. It was founded in 2016 and has been operating for 10 years. Its registration number is CC54124. It has a GiveRadar Integrity Assessment of 77/100 (Strong transparency), indicating well-documented governance, financials, and contact details. The organization reports NZ$976 in annual revenue. No red flags have been detected.

The Evolve Foundation is registered with Charities Services New Zealand. If the organization has donee status approved by Inland Revenue, individual donations over $5 qualify for a 33.33% tax credit. You can claim up to the lesser of your total donations or your taxable income.
